Abstract

The Tachymenini tribe shows a high diversity of morphology, habitat use and feeding habits. Thus, this group is suited to a comparative study of ecology and evolution. The aim of this project is, using natural history data associated with phylogeny, to reconstruct the evolution of ecological traits in the group. We will obtain data on morphology, meristic, reproduction and feeding habits of the 35 described species. Information will be obtained from literature and in herpetological collections (e.g. Museum of Zoology, USP; National Museum of Rio de Janeiro and Goeldi Museum, Fundación Miguel Millo, Argentina; Museo Del La Salle Institute, Colombia Sociedad de Ciencias Naturales and "La Salle", Venezuela). The optimization of characters will allow to recognize the evolution of morphological, reproductive and feeding patterns in the tribe.
